Collection of portraits of early Provo residents
Materials include 19 photographs of early residents of Provo, Utah, dating from between approximately 1850 and 1900. The photographs are individual portraits from a variety of photographic studios, including those of George Edward Anderson, C. R. Savage, Fox & Symons, and T. E. Daniels.

C. R. Savage landscape and family photographs
Collection includes photographs taken by Savage of scenic landscapes in national parks in the western United States, photographs of the Savage family, and manuscript items related to Savage. Materials date from between 1830 and 1949.
C. R. Savage photograph of Garfield Beach
Materials include one albumen photograph by C. R. Savage taken in approximately the 1870s. It is a photograph of the Garfield Beach Resort on the Great Salt Lake, with people swimming in the lake.
C. R. Savage photographs of Temple Square buildings
Two albumen boudoir photographs. One of the exterior of the Assembly Hall on Temple Square and the other of the interior of the Mormon Tabernacle.
